Common Name -  Alfalfa
Scientific Name - Medicago sativa
Family Name -  Pea (Fabaceae)

 Season
Perennial, summer, fall

 Habitat
Fields, roadsides

 Flower
Blue, irregular, with 1 large and 3 small petals. Small (1/4 inch) flowers are grouped together in a dense cluster.

 Leaves
Compound (3 leaflets), finely toothed, alternate. Leaf length varies from 1 to 2 inches and the leaf has the general form of clover.
